Output 296d0fb30e162b90080afd83f9d0aa87263692ccdcec42c44b7551904317d4e3:1

value
3958760
script pubkey
OP_0 OP_PUSHBYTES_20 8690344299a91a4edfe39cf40ca74fe3e6f8e20e
address
ltc1qs6grgs5e4ydyahlrnn6qef60u0n03cswfeppfd
transaction
296d0fb30e162b90080afd83f9d0aa87263692ccdcec42c44b7551904317d4e3
spent
true